Which of the following ordered pairs is part of the solution set for the equation y=2.5x−2?Option #1: (−2,0)Option #2: (2,5)Option #3: (2,3)

To determine which ordered pair is part of the solution set for the equation \( y = 2.5x - 2 \), we can substitute the x-value from each ordered pair into the equation and see if the resulting y-value matches the y-value from the ordered pair.

**Option #1: (−2,0)**
- Substitute \( x = -2 \):
\[
y = 2.5(-2) - 2 = -5 - 2 = -7
\]
The ordered pair is (−2, 0), and since \( 0 \neq -7 \), this pair is not a solution.

**Option #2: (2,5)**
- Substitute \( x = 2 \):
\[
y = 2.5(2) - 2 = 5 - 2 = 3
\]
The ordered pair is (2, 5), and since \( 5 \neq 3 \), this pair is not a solution.

**Option #3: (2,3)**
- Substitute \( x = 2 \):
\[
y = 2.5(2) - 2 = 5 - 2 = 3
\]
The ordered pair is (2, 3), and since \( 3 = 3 \), this pair is indeed a solution.

Based on the evaluations, the ordered pair that is part of the solution set for the equation \( y = 2.5x - 2 \) is:

**Option #3: (2, 3)**.
